Associate Internal Quality Assurer – Public Relations Communication Assistant

We are recruiting Associate Internal Quality Assurers (IQAs) to support quality assurance activity across our Public Relations Communication Assistant standards. This role involves quality assuring assessment decisions, feedback and evidence to ensure assessments are fair, valid, reliable and consistent.

Responsibilities

  • Internally Quality Assure, document assessor competence against apprenticeship standards using stated assessment methods.
  • Carry out and record apprenticeship IQA activities in line with AIM and regulatory requirements.
  • Sample assessment activity in line with AIM’s risk based IQA approach
  • Provide clear, evidence based, feedback to associate assessors on assessment decisions.
  • Complete and submit reports within required timescales.
  • Input into, participate and sometimes lead, training and standardisation activities.
  • Work professionally as an associate, maintaining confidentiality and managing conflicts of interest.
  • Maintain thorough knowledge of AIM apprenticeship policies and procedures.

Essential requirements:

  • Hold a recognised assessor qualification (e.g., CAVA, TAQA).
  • Hold, or be working towards, a recognised Internal Quality Assurance qualification (e.g Level 4 in Internal Quality Assurance)
  • Be occupationally qualified in the subject area, at least one level higher than the standard applying for, gained in the last 3 years, or significant experience in the occupation or sector.
  • Understand the apprenticeship occupational standard and EPA plan.
  • Minimum Level 2 English and Maths.
  • Be independent with no conflict of interest (must not benefit or be disadvantaged by assessment outcomes)
  • Maintain and evidence up-to-date occupational knowledge and expertise.
  • Attend induction and standardisation events: Before first EPA, when EPA is updated, and on a 6 month basis.
  • Comply with all Internal and external quality assurance requirements.
  • UK residency and right to work.
